Detailed Description of Services or Goods
Detailed description of services or goods involves providing thorough information about the services to be performed or the goods to be exchanged as part of the contract. This description should cover all relevant aspects, including specifications, quantities, quality standards, delivery schedules, and any other pertinent details. The goal is to ensure that both parties have a clear understanding of what is expected. For services, this might include the scope of work, timelines, milestones, and any specific requirements. For goods, it might involve details such as size, color, materials, and any warranties or guarantees. By providing a detailed description, the parties can avoid misunderstandings and discrepancies, leading to smoother transactions and greater satisfaction. It also serves as a reference point in case of disputes or disagreements regarding the quality or quantity of the services or goods provided. Thus, a comprehensive description is essential for the effective execution of the contract.
Essentials of a Strong Contract : A Checklist
Contracts are crucial in business by setting out the terms and conditions agreed upon by both parties involved. These agreements ensure clarity and protection, specifying who’s involved, what’s being exchanged, and how conflicts will be resolved. Whether it’s a simple purchase or a complex partnership, a well-crafted contract is essential. It clearly defines responsibilities, payment terms, and procedures for resolving disputes, providing a roadmap for smooth collaboration and reducing the risk of misunderstandings.
